A metals manufacturing startup scaling cleaner, faster American rare earth production.

Senior Mechanical Engineer

San FranciscoOn-site$175K - $250K6 - 10 years
Your mornings might start reviewing thermal simulations for a new molten salt reactor, then pivot to the shop floor in San Francisco where you'll troubleshoot why a custom vacuum induction furnace isn't hitting spec. You'll own mechanical systems from first-principles design through commissioning—translating whiteboard sketches into hardware that handles 1,500°C without flinching. The team is small enough that your CAD decisions become physical reality within weeks, not quarters.

What they're looking for

  • 6-10 years designing high-temperature mechanical systems or heavy industrial equipment, with shipped hardware you can point to
  • Deep familiarity with ASME BPVC, pressure vessel design, and thermal-mechanical stress analysis
  • SolidWorks or Inventor fluency plus experience specifying alloys, seals, and cooling architectures for extreme environments
  • Comfortable leading design reviews and working directly with machinists and welders to refine prototypes on-site
  • BS or MS in Mechanical Engineering; experience in vacuum, inert atmosphere, or molten metal systems preferred
